Imphal, February 17 2023:
The Khudongbam Gourahari-Madhumati Mother Language Award 2023 will be conferred to language activist Mangpu Kilong.
The award is presented annually by Sahitya Thoupang Lup (SATHOULUP) In a release, SATHOULUP secretary M Uttamkumar informed that the award will be presented on the occasion of International Mother Language Day observance to be held at Manipur Legislative Assembly museum and achieves auditorium located at Old Assembly road on February 21 .
The award consists of Rs 10,000 in cash, a shawl and a citation.
The award will be given to 87 years old Mangpu Kilong for his continuing dedication and hard work for preservation and development of Kom language.
Son of former forest and agriculture minister Tebakilong during the times of MK Priyobarta, Mangpu Kilong's relentless efforts led to inclusion of Kom language as MIL subject by Board of Secondary Education Manipur and Council of Higher Secondary Education Manipur.
He is presently holding the post of secretary of Kom Literature Society and has also published several essays in his mother language 'Kom', Uttamkumar informed, adding that a multi-lingual poets' meet will also be conducted as a part of the observance.
